Explore the Valor of the Maharaja Ranjit Singh War Museum

Nestled in the vibrant city of Ludhiana, the Maharaja Ranjit Singh War Museum stands as a tribute to India's rich military history and the valor of its soldiers. This impressive museum showcases an extensive collection of artifacts, weapons, and memorabilia that span from the Panipat Wars to modern conflicts like Kargil. The museum is designed to provide visitors with an immersive experience, allowing them to not only view historical items but also understand their significance through informative displays and exhibitions. Various sections are dedicated to different eras and battles, making it a fascinating stop for both history buffs and casual tourists. As you wander through the museum's halls, you'll encounter life-sized dioramas depicting significant battles, beautifully crafted sculptures, and an array of photographs that capture moments from India's military past. The museum also emphasizes the contributions of Maharaja Ranjit Singh, the founder of the Sikh Empire, whose legacy is celebrated throughout the exhibits. There are audio-visual presentations that enhance the storytelling aspect, making it a captivating educational experience for visitors of all ages. The museum is open daily from 10 AM to 5 PM, making it an accessible destination for those looking to spend a few hours learning about India's heroic history. Additionally, the surrounding grounds are well-maintained, providing a pleasant environment for visitors to reflect on the exhibits they've seen. Whether you're a local resident or a traveler, a visit to the Maharaja Ranjit Singh War Museum is an enriching journey into the past that should not be missed.

Getting There

  • Car

    If you're traveling by car, head towards Ludhiana. Use the Grand Trunk Road (NH44) as your main route. Once you reach Ludhiana, follow signs for Bhattian. The museum is located at XR4F+P9H, Grand Trunk Rd, Bhattian, Ludhiana, Punjab 141008. There is parking available on-site, but be aware of potential parking fees depending on the time of your visit.

  • Public Transportation - Train

    If you're using public transportation, take a train to Ludhiana Railway Station. From the station, you can hire a taxi or an auto-rickshaw to reach the museum. Make sure to tell the driver to take you to XR4F+P9H, Grand Trunk Rd, Bhattian. The taxi fare may range from INR 200-300 depending on traffic.

  • Public Transportation - Bus

    For bus travelers, you can take a state-run bus to Ludhiana. Once you arrive at the Ludhiana bus stand, you can either walk to the nearest auto-rickshaw stand or hire a taxi to the museum. Inform the driver to take you to XR4F+P9H, Grand Trunk Rd, Bhattian. The auto-rickshaw fare will be around INR 100-150.

  • Local Transport - Auto Rickshaw

    If you are already in Ludhiana and want to get to the museum, you can easily find an auto-rickshaw. Just ask the driver to take you to XR4F+P9H, Grand Trunk Rd, Bhattian. The fare should be approximately INR 100-150 depending on your starting point.
